Create conda environment and install the required packages by the following command:
conda create --name <env> --file requirements.txt
with the desired environment name in place of <env>
.
Then, upload the data .csv
files under datascience-contest/datasets
. Datasets are not disclosed to the public.
All the models (including the Knapsack Solver) are written in model.py
file. The imported models are trained and evaluated in train.py
. Simply run the following code:
python train.py
to obtain the results. You may use --debug
argument to shorten the training process and check whether the codes work properly. Once the training process is completed, the parameters will be saved under datascience-contest/saved_params/<current date and time>
.
